The ICC B2 exam has 80 multiple-choice questions in 2.5 hours with a 75% passing score. It is an open-book exam covering IBC provisions. Major domains: Means of Egress (20%), Fire-Resistance-Rated Construction (15%), Fire Protection Systems (15%), Use and Occupancy (15%), Accessibility (10%), Heights/Areas (10%), Structural (10%), Administration (5%).

About the ICC Commercial B2 Exam
The ICC Commercial Building Inspector (B2) certification demonstrates competency in inspecting commercial buildings for compliance with the International Building Code (IBC). The exam covers occupancy classification, construction types, means of egress, fire-resistance-rated construction, accessibility, fire protection systems, and structural requirements.

ICC Commercial B2 Exam Content Outline
Means of Egress
Exit access, exits, exit discharge, stairways, corridors, doors, illumination, and emergency lighting
Fire-Resistance-Rated Construction
Fire walls, fire barriers, fire partitions, shaft enclosures, and fire-rated assemblies
Fire Protection Systems
Sprinklers, fire alarms, standpipes, smoke control, and detection systems
Use and Occupancy Classification
Occupancy groups, mixed-use, special uses, and accessory occupancies
Accessibility
Accessible routes, entrances, parking, restrooms, and signage per ICC A117.1
Building Heights and Areas
Construction types, height/area limitations, fire walls, and sprinkler area increases
Structural Requirements
Live loads, snow loads, wind loads, seismic design, and referenced standards
Inspection Administration
Permits, inspections, certificate of occupancy, and code enforcement

Frequently Asked Questions
What is the ICC B2 Commercial Building Inspector exam?
The ICC B2 is a certification exam for commercial building inspectors administered by the International Code Council through Pearson VUE. It has 80 multiple-choice questions in 2.5 hours and tests knowledge of the International Building Code (IBC).
Is the ICC B2 exam open-book?
Yes, the ICC B2 is an open-book exam. You can reference the IBC and related I-Codes during the test. Focus on knowing where to find information quickly, as time management is critical.
What is the passing score for the ICC B2 exam?
You need 75% correct to pass the ICC B2 exam. With 60 scored questions out of 80 total (20 are pretest), you need approximately 45 correct scored answers.
How long should I study for the ICC B2 exam?
Most candidates study 80-120 hours over 8-12 weeks. Focus on means of egress (20%) and fire protection (30% combined) as they make up half the exam.
What are the prerequisites for the ICC B2 exam?
There are no formal prerequisites. However, 1-3 years of commercial construction or inspection experience is strongly recommended. ICC membership reduces the exam fee from $292 to $196.
How often must I renew my ICC B2 certification?
ICC certifications must be renewed every 3 years. Renewal requires completing continuing education units (CEUs) through ICC-approved programs.
